The wife of an Aligarh Muslim University professor has accused her husband of seeking to divorce her through WhatsApp, the police said on Sunday.
The woman had last week approached the police alleging that her husband was “torturing” her and had locked their house to prevent her from entering it.
SSP Rajesh Pandey said the woman met him last week and alleged her husband had sent her two talaq notices on WhatsApp. “The police informed the professor about the settlement process but he did not turn up before the settlement officer,” Mr. Pandey said.
A case has been registered against the professor on charges of “harassment and wrongfully preventing his wife from entering their house”, he said. The AMU academic, however, said the case was subjudice since October first week.
